/xnu-2422.115.4/tools/tests/libMicro/ |
H A D | file_lock.c | 49 struct flock fl; local 51 fl.l_type = F_WRLCK; 52 fl.l_whence = SEEK_SET; 53 fl.l_start = index; 54 fl.l_len = 1; 55 return (fcntl(file, F_SETLKW, &fl) == -1); 61 struct flock fl; local 63 fl.l_type = F_UNLCK; 64 fl.l_whence = SEEK_SET; 65 fl [all...] |
H A D | cascade_fcntl.c | 133 struct flock fl; local 135 fl.l_type = F_WRLCK; 136 fl.l_whence = SEEK_SET; 137 fl.l_start = index; 138 fl.l_len = 1; 139 return (fcntl(file, F_SETLKW, &fl) == -1); 145 struct flock fl; local 147 fl.l_type = F_UNLCK; 148 fl.l_whence = SEEK_SET; 149 fl [all...] |
/xnu-2422.115.4/SETUP/config/ |
H A D | mkheaders.c | 74 struct file_list *fl; local 76 for (fl = ftab; fl != 0; fl = fl->f_next) 77 if (fl->f_needs != 0) 78 do_count(fl->f_needs, fl->f_needs, 1); 148 struct file_list *fl; local 150 for (fl 163 struct file_list *fl = NULL; /* may exit for(;;) uninitted */ local [all...] |
H A D | mkswapconf.c | 62 struct file_list *do_swap(struct file_list *fl); 68 register struct file_list *fl; local 70 fl = conf_list; 71 while (fl) { 72 if (fl->f_type != SYSTEMSPEC) { 73 fl = fl->f_next; 76 fl = do_swap(fl); 81 do_swap(struct file_list *fl) argument [all...] |
H A D | parser.y | 136 void mkswap(struct file_list *syslist, struct file_list *fl, int size); 140 void checksystemspec(struct file_list *fl); 142 dev_t *verifyswap(struct file_list *fl, dev_t checked[], dev_t *pchecked); 324 struct file_list *fl = newswap(); 327 fl->f_fn = $1; 329 fl->f_swapdev = nametodev($1, 0, 'b'); 330 fl->f_fn = devtoname(fl->f_swapdev); 332 $$ = fl; 336 struct file_list *fl [all...] |
H A D | mkmakefile.c | 75 struct file_list *do_systemspec(FILE *f, struct file_list *fl, int first); 654 register struct file_list *fl; local 683 for (fl = conf_list; fl; fl = fl->f_next) { 684 if (fl->f_type != SWAPSPEC) 686 (void) sprintf(swapname, "swap%s.c", fl->f_fn); 1038 register struct file_list *fl; local 1041 fl 1064 do_systemspec(FILE *f, struct file_list *fl, __unused int first) argument [all...] |
/xnu-2422.115.4/tools/tests/unit_tests/fcntlrangecheck_tests_11202484_src/ |
H A D | fcntlrangecheck_tests_11202484.c | 13 struct flock fl; local 14 bzero(&fl, sizeof(fl)); 15 fl.l_start = start; 16 fl.l_len = len; 17 fl.l_type = lock_type; 18 fl.l_whence = when; 20 int retval = fcntl(fd, cmd, &fl);
|
/xnu-2422.115.4/bsd/kern/ |
H A D | kern_lockf.c | 172 struct flock *fl = ap->a_fl; local 187 fl->l_type = F_UNLCK; 196 switch (fl->l_whence) { 204 start = fl->l_start; 221 (fl->l_start > 0 && 222 size > (u_quad_t)(OFF_MAX - fl->l_start))) 224 start = size + fl->l_start; 228 LOCKF_DEBUG(0, "lf_advlock: unknown whence %d\n", fl->l_whence); 235 if (fl->l_len < 0) { 241 start += fl 923 lf_getlock(struct lockf *lock, struct flock *fl, pid_t matchpid) argument [all...] |
H A D | kern_descrip.c | 189 * Parameters: fl Flock structure. 198 check_file_seek_range(struct flock *fl, off_t cur_file_offset) argument 200 if (fl->l_whence == SEEK_CUR) { 202 if (CHECK_ADD_OVERFLOW_INT64L(fl->l_start, cur_file_offset)) { 204 if (fl->l_start < 0) { 210 if (fl->l_start + cur_file_offset < 0) { 214 if ((fl->l_len > 0) && (CHECK_ADD_OVERFLOW_INT64L(fl->l_start + 215 cur_file_offset, fl->l_len - 1))) { 219 if ((fl 754 struct flock fl; local [all...] |
/xnu-2422.115.4/security/ |
H A D | mac_file.c | 188 struct flock *fl) 192 MAC_CHECK(file_check_lock, cred, fg, fg->fg_label, op, fl); 187 mac_file_check_lock(struct ucred *cred, struct fileglob *fg, int op, struct flock *fl) argument
|
H A D | mac_framework.h | 204 struct flock *fl);
|
H A D | mac_policy.h | 837 @param fl The flock structure 840 the lock operation indicated by op and fl on the file represented by fg. 851 struct flock *fl
|
/xnu-2422.115.4/bsd/security/audit/ |
H A D | audit_bsd.h | 157 #define malloc(sz, tp, fl) _audit_malloc(sz, audit_##tp, fl, __FUNCTION__) 161 #define malloc(sz, tp, fl) _audit_malloc(sz, audit_##tp, fl)
|
/xnu-2422.115.4/bsd/net/altq/ |
H A D | altq_hfsc.c | 164 rtsc.fl = opts->rtsc_fl; 168 lssc.fl = opts->lssc_fl; 172 ulsc.fl = opts->ulsc_fl;
|
/xnu-2422.115.4/bsd/nfs/ |
H A D | nfs_lock.c | 834 struct flock *fl, 860 msg->lm_fl.l_type = fl->l_type; 867 fl->l_type = msg->lm_fl.l_type; 868 fl->l_pid = msg->lm_fl.l_pid; 869 fl->l_start = msg->lm_fl.l_start; 870 fl->l_len = msg->lm_fl.l_len; 871 fl->l_whence = SEEK_SET; 873 fl->l_type = F_UNLCK; 831 nfs3_getlock_rpc( nfsnode_t np, struct nfs_lock_owner *nlop, struct flock *fl, uint64_t start, uint64_t end, vfs_context_t ctx) argument
|
H A D | nfs4_vnops.c | 3405 struct flock *fl, 3440 nfsm_chain_add_32(error, &nmreq, (fl->l_type == F_WRLCK) ? NFS_LOCK_TYPE_WRITE : NFS_LOCK_TYPE_READ); 3462 nfsm_chain_get_64(error, &nmrep, fl->l_start); 3464 fl->l_len = (val64 == UINT64_MAX) ? 0 : val64; 3466 fl->l_type = (val == NFS_LOCK_TYPE_WRITE) ? F_WRLCK : F_RDLCK; 3467 fl->l_pid = 0; 3468 fl->l_whence = SEEK_SET; 3470 fl->l_type = F_UNLCK; 3492 struct flock *fl, 3515 ((fl 3402 nfs4_getlock_rpc( nfsnode_t np, struct nfs_lock_owner *nlop, struct flock *fl, uint64_t start, uint64_t end, vfs_context_t ctx) argument 3489 nfs_advlock_getlock( nfsnode_t np, struct nfs_lock_owner *nlop, struct flock *fl, uint64_t start, uint64_t end, vfs_context_t ctx) argument 4230 struct flock *fl = ap->a_fl; local [all...] |
/xnu-2422.115.4/bsd/net/pktsched/ |
H A D | pktsched_hfsc.c | 533 (!(rsc->fl & HFSCF_M1_PCT) || (rsc->m1 > 0 && rsc->m1 <= 100)) && 534 (!(rsc->fl & HFSCF_M2_PCT) || (rsc->m2 > 0 && rsc->m2 <= 100))) { 535 rsc->fl &= HFSCF_USERFLAGS; 543 (!(fsc->fl & HFSCF_M1_PCT) || (fsc->m1 > 0 && fsc->m1 <= 100)) && 544 (!(fsc->fl & HFSCF_M2_PCT) || (fsc->m2 > 0 && fsc->m2 <= 100))) { 545 fsc->fl &= HFSCF_USERFLAGS; 552 (!(usc->fl & HFSCF_M1_PCT) || (usc->m1 > 0 && usc->m1 <= 100)) && 553 (!(usc->fl & HFSCF_M2_PCT) || (usc->m2 > 0 && usc->m2 <= 100))) { 554 usc->fl &= HFSCF_USERFLAGS; 1100 which, sc->m1, (sc->fl [all...] |
H A D | pktsched_hfsc.h | 77 u_int32_t fl; /* service curve flags */ member in struct:service_curve
|
/xnu-2422.115.4/bsd/sys/ |
H A D | fcntl.h | 392 struct flock fl; /* flock passed for file locking */ member in struct:flocktimeout
|
/xnu-2422.115.4/bsd/vfs/ |
H A D | kpi_vfs.c | 4805 VNOP_ADVLOCK(struct vnode *vp, caddr_t id, int op, struct flock *fl, int flags, vfs_context_t ctx, struct timespec *timeout) argument 4814 a.a_fl = fl;
|